"Excellence does not require Perfection." - Henry James

This quote reminds us that striving for excellence is a journey rooted in progress and dedication, not in flawlessness. While perfection is an ideal many chase, it is often an unrealistic standard that can hinder growth and cause unnecessary frustration.


Remember true excellence involves giving our best effort, learning from mistakes, and continually improving, even if we don't achieve perfection along the way. Embracing this mindset allows us to be resilient, adaptable, and motivated to grow, understanding that our value lies in our commitment and effort rather than in attaining an impossible standard of perfection.
